To simplify the expression (6x^2 − 3 + 5x^3) − (4x^3 − 2x^2 − 16), we can distribute the negative sign to the terms inside the parentheses:

(6x^2 − 3 + 5x^3) − (4x^3 − 2x^2 − 16)
= 6x^2 − 3 + 5x^3 - 4x^3 + 2x^2 + 16

Next, let's combine like terms:

6x^2 + 2x^2 = 8x^2
5x^3 - 4x^3 = x^3
-3 + 16 = 13

Therefore, the simplified expression is:

x^3 + 8x^2 + 13
